$How Gary Vaynerchuk Built Their Fortune
Gary Vaynerchuk — universally known as "GaryVee" — is a Belarusian-American entrepreneur, author, speaker, and internet personality who has built a media and marketing empire by being one of the earliest people to understand the power of social media and digital content. Born on November 14, 1975, in Babruysk, Belarus (then Soviet Union), he immigrated to the United States with his family at age three and grew up in Edison, New Jersey.
Vaynerchuk's entrepreneurial instincts emerged early. As a child, he ran lemonade stands across multiple locations and traded baseball cards for profit. After college, he joined his father's discount liquor store in Springfield, New Jersey, and transformed it from a $3 million business into a $60 million powerhouse by pioneering e-commerce (rebranding it as Wine Library) and launching "Wine Library TV," one of the earliest successful YouTube shows, starting in 2006.
In 2009, Vaynerchuk co-founded VaynerMedia with his brother AJ. What started as a small social media agency has grown into one of the largest independent digital agencies in the world, with over 1,800 employees and revenues exceeding $300 million. VaynerMedia serves Fortune 500 clients including PepsiCo, Johnson & Johnson, and Chase. The agency sits within VaynerX, a holding company that also includes Gallery Media Group, VaynerSpeakers, and other ventures.
Vaynerchuk was also a prescient angel investor, making early bets on Facebook, Twitter, Uber, Snap, Coinbase, and Venmo — investments that have returned tens of millions of dollars. A five-time New York Times bestselling author, he has published books including "Crush It!," "Jab, Jab, Jab, Right Hook," and "Twelve and a Half." His daily content output across YouTube, TikTok, Instagram, LinkedIn, and podcasts reaches millions, making him one of the most influential voices in modern entrepreneurship.

Key Wealth Milestones
1998
Joined his father's liquor store after graduating from Mount Ida College and began transforming it into an e-commerce business, rebranding it as Wine Library.
2006
Launched Wine Library TV on YouTube, becoming one of the first entrepreneurs to build a massive audience through daily video content — years before most businesses understood social media.
2009
Co-founded VaynerMedia with brother AJ Vaynerchuk, betting that social media would become the dominant marketing channel for businesses of all sizes.
2009
Made angel investments in Facebook, Twitter, and later Uber and Snap, leveraging his early understanding of social platforms into highly profitable positions.
2017
Launched VaynerX as a holding company to house VaynerMedia, Gallery Media Group, and other ventures, expanding from agency services into media ownership.
